Three Stolen Dogs Recovered After Break-In at Oklahoma Veterinary Hospital, Juveniles in Custody

A break-in at a small-town Oklahoma veterinary hospital that left owners fearing the worst has ended with all three stolen dogs safely back home.

The Duncan Police Department confirmed that all three dogs taken during a burglary at Minson’s Veterinary Hospital near West Main Street have been located and reunited with their owners, closing out one of the more unsettling chapters in what has already been a tense few days for the clinic and the community.

What Happened at the Clinic

Police say the burglary took place sometime between the evening of July 30 and the morning of July 31. Officers responded to an alarm and a report of a possible burglary in progress at the business, located near Highway 81 and Main Street.

The list of items taken during the break-in went well beyond just the animals. Along with three small dogs, the burglars made off with a mini fridge, several bags of dog food, leashes, flea-and-tick chewables, possibly some vaccines, heartworm medication, a computer used for animal dental X-rays, and two pet cremations — a detail that made the theft feel especially cruel to families who had already lost a pet.

In response, Dr. Minson offered a $1,000 reward for each missing dog, hoping the incentive would help speed up their recovery.

How the Dogs Were Found

When officers arrived at the scene, they discovered damage to the property and immediately began searching the surrounding area. During that search, police encountered two juvenile suspects, who left the area when officers made contact.

Investigators were able to identify the individuals involved and continued building the case from there. That work paid off: officers eventually recovered stolen property connected to the burglary, along with all three of the missing dogs, and successfully reunited them with their owners.

The two juvenile suspects have since been taken into custody by police.

An Investigation That’s Still Open

While the recovery of the dogs marks a major relief for the affected families, the case itself isn’t fully closed. Detectives say the investigation remains ongoing as they continue working to identify any additional victims and recover the remaining stolen property, including the veterinary equipment, medications, and other items still missing from the clinic.

Why This Story Resonates Beyond Duncan

Break-ins at veterinary clinics are relatively rare, but when they happen, the stakes go well beyond typical property theft. Animals in a clinic’s care — whether boarding, recovering, or simply staying overnight — are entirely dependent on the facility’s security and the swift response of local authorities if something goes wrong.

For Minson’s Veterinary Hospital and the pet owners whose dogs were taken, the quick identification of suspects and safe recovery of all three animals is the best possible outcome in an otherwise alarming situation. As the investigation continues, the case also serves as a reminder for veterinary facilities everywhere about the value of strong security measures, especially for clinics that keep animals, medications, and valuable equipment on-site overnight.
